| IoT Architect |
Design and implement robust and scalable IoT systems, leveraging cutting-edge technologies. |
| IoT Data Scientist |
Extract valuable insights from IoT data using advanced analytics techniques. High demand for data-driven decision-making. |
| Embedded Systems Engineer (IoT) |
Develop and optimize firmware for IoT devices, ensuring seamless operation and security. |
| IoT Security Specialist |
Secure IoT networks and devices against cyber threats, a critical role in the increasingly connected world. |
| IoT Cloud Engineer |
Manage and maintain cloud infrastructure for IoT applications, providing scalable and reliable services. |
